Tinn Austbygd
Snowshoe Thompson emigrated to California in 1851, where he accepted a 300 km long postal route over the mountains.
Rjukan
Krossobanen was built in 1928 and was a gift from Norsk Hydro, so the townspeople could get up to see the sun during the winter.
